Brilliant customer support
My Genius 10 failed right at the end of its 3 year warranty so I contacted Customer Service and after a few emails they have agreed to send me a new replacement charger. The Customer service dept have been amazing. Due to me being in the UK they did not expect me to incur unreasonable postage cost so all I had to do was send them a photo of the cables cut off the charger and now I have had confirmation a replacement is being dispatched to me. I have read older posts complaining about customer service but they have obviously changed and I would say that now they are definitely from my experience a 5 star company.
So just to update my previous review I can confirm I received my replacement charger by recorded delivery within 7 days of Noco agreeing my warranty claim. I found the claims process very easy and customer services did exactly as they promised.

Early Genius 5 failure but very good CS
My Genius 5 purchased via Amazon failed after 4 months. I contacted the Noco CS who after a few email exchanges agreed that the unit was malfunctioning.
Given my location (Belgium) and to prevent the hefty freight costs, I’ve been asked to send a photo showing both G5 cables (AC & DC) severed.
A week after I received a brand new NG5 from the Netherlands.
No further problem so far. I also have a Genius 10 operating since Jan 2023.

NOCO-Best Customer Experience I have ever had!
5 months after purchasing a NOCO GENIUS2UK, 2A Smart Car Charger it developed a fault, (all the warning lights started flashing).
After turning it off, then after a few days back on the fault again, was still present.
I then emailed NOCO'c customer service department, and after 20 minutes I received a polite helpful reply giving me the information on what to do to process my warranty claim.
The end result is that within 5 days a free brand-new charger arrived at my door, brilliant!
I found NOCO to be totally customer focused, polite, helpful and very efficient, they never took more than 20 minutes to answer any of my emails.
They seem to do very badly with regard to Trustpilot reviews, but you can only comment on your own situation and mine was just great.

NOCO Genius 5 - really great for my use
Have the NOCO genius 5. I use it for , UTV/ ATV, tractor, boat and trucks. I've a large unheated barn with lots of motor toys and farm equipment. I move the genius around to the equipment that is not being used, as well as stick it on random 12V batteries laying around the barn.
I've been able to "repair" older 12V sealed car batteries that were dead. Had success on two older batteries, with a 1 out of 3 success rate.
I use all modes, wet, AGM and lithium as well as the repair.
Now have two of these. Having used many different types of auto charges in the past, this so far is my fav. Let's see how long it lasts. Need to get 5 years of of this. I'll update as needed
